HDF+数据格式详解与IDL语言在读取中的应用
2.虚拟产品一经售出概不退款(资源遇到问题,请及时私信上传者)
HDF+数据格式及IDL语言.docx 本文主要探讨了HDF(Hierarchical Data Format,分层数据格式)作为一项先进的数据存储技术在地球观测领域中的广泛应用,特别是在NASA的EOS项目中,众多卫星数据如MODIS、AIRS、TOMS和TRMM等都是以HDF格式存储。相比于传统的二进制文件、ASCII文件,HDF提供了更复杂的数据结构,支持多维数组和图像等数据类型,这使得它能够承载更全面且层次分明的数据信息。 HDF文件的核心在于其独特的文件数据格式,这种格式设计旨在优化科学研究中的数据管理和检索。它支持不同维度的数据组织,使得数据的存取和分析更加高效。HDF文件不仅适用于IDL(Interactive Data Language,交互式数据语言)这样的高级编程环境,也能够被其他语言如Fortran和C读取,尽管这些传统语言在处理HDF文件时可能需要编写更为复杂的程序代码。 IDL因其交互式的特性,在处理HDF文件时展现出优势,它允许用户直观地操作数据,进行快速的数据探索和处理。此外,MATLAB作为一种强大的数值计算和数据分析工具,也常用于HDF文件的读取和处理,尤其是对于复杂算法的实现,如矩阵运算和线性代数等。 在介绍HDF文件时,文章提到了其他几种常见的科学数据存储格式,如CEOS超结构、FITS(Flexible Image Transport System,灵活图像传输系统)用于天文观测,NetCDF(Network Common Data Form)和CDF(Common Data Format)适用于网络共享,以及BUFR(Binary Universal Form for the Representation of Meteorological Data)和GRIB(Grid Binary Format)专为气象数据设计。这些格式各有优缺点,选择哪种取决于具体的应用需求和性能要求。 本文深入解析了HDF数据格式在现代科学数据管理中的重要性,特别是与IDL语言的结合,强调了HDF对数据存储和处理效率的提升,并对比了不同数据格式的适用场景。这对于理解和使用HDF进行地球观测数据处理,或是开发相关程序和算法的科研人员来说,具有很高的实用价值。
![](https://csdnimg.cn/release/download_crawler_static/87513646/bg4.jpg)
剩余15页未读,继续阅读
![application/pdf](https://img-home.csdnimg.cn/images/20210720083512.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![zip](https://img-home.csdnimg.cn/images/20210720083736.png)
![](https://csdnimg.cn/release/wenkucmsfe/public/img/green-success.6a4acb44.png)